PURPOSE: To calculate the sure attenuation degree of an ultrasonic wave by finding out the reduction of amplitude at two time points by an area setting means for a substance to be measured which corresponds to at least two time points after the transmission of an ultrasonic pulse, an echo signal accumulating means and an operation means.
CONSTITUTION: An ultrasonic wave transducer 2 is driven by a transmission circuit 1 at prescribed driving voltage and frequency and an ultrasonic pulse 17 is transmitted into a living body 14. A part of the pulse 17 is reflected by scattered light 15, transmitted into the living body again and received by the transducer 2 as a received echo 18. A pulse 18a is transmitted through a scattering body 15 then transmitted into the deep portion of the living body. An operation circuit 11 calculates the attenuation degree of echo amplitude from the received ultrasonic echo by using memory circuits 9, 10 and a monitor display 7 displays the calculated value as a visual image. Thus, the attenuation degree of the ultrasonic wave in the area of the substance to be measured which corresponds to at least two time points can be calculated from the linear ramp obtained from linear approximation.
